Detailed Description

Encoder class for JPEG Progressive (lossy, 8/12-bit)


Member Function Documentation

virtual void DJEncoderProgressive::createDerivationDescription ( const DcmRepresentationParameter toRepParam,
const DJCodecParameter cp,
Uint8  bitsPerSample,
double  ratio,
OFString derivationDescription 
) const [private, virtual]

creates 'derivation description' string after encoding.

Parameters:
toRepParamrepresentation parameter passed to encode()
cpcodec parameter passed to encode()
bitsPerSamplebits per sample of the original image data prior to compression
ratioimage compression ratio. This is not the "quality factor" but the real effective ratio between compressed and uncompressed image, i. e. 30 means a 30:1 lossy compression.
imageCommentsimage comments returned in this parameter which is initially empty

Implements DJCodecEncoder.
